Club Victory engages with 20 leading clubs throughout metropolitan Melbourne in order to develop meaningful and sustainable relationships for junior footballers.

Club Victory focuses on the development and growth of grassroots football in making the world game accessible to players of all backgrounds and abilities.

The junior clubs participating for the Hyundai A-League 2010/11 season are:

Football Federation Victoria is the state's governing body, with control over local leagues and clubs. There are over 440 metropolitan clubs that compete under the Football Federation Victoria banner. These clubs range from senior men’s and women’s clubs, thirds and masters and an ever growing number of junior clubs.
